AORUS RTX 5060 Ti eGPU + MSI Claw 8 EX AI+: First impressions, driver issues and a performance reality check vs. PS5 PRO
Hi everyone,
I recently set up an external GPU configuration using the AORUS RTX 5060 Ti AI Box connected to my new MSI Claw 8 EX AI+ (via Thunderbolt4). My main goal is a living room/desktop setup, driving either a standard monitor or a large 85-inch 4K TV.
While I'm still tweaking things, I wanted to share some initial thoughts, a frustrating recurring bug, and a performance comparison that left me a bit puzzled.
- The Setup & The Eternal "PC-to-TV" Pain
- The eGPU Experience: Running the eGPU as a dock works nicely for power delivery and data.
- The Driver Hassle (The Biggest Annoyance): Every time I safely disconnect and reconnect the eGPU, Windows completely loses the external display signal. I literally have to reinstall the NVIDIA GeForce Game Ready drivers from scratch every single time just to get the HDMI port on the AORUS working again.
- The Living Room Reality: As much as we love PC gaming, dealing with HDMI handshakes, display pairing quirks, and EDID issues on a TV compared to a console's seamless plug-and-play behavior is still an absolute nightmare today. If anyone knows how to stop Windows from experiencing this "driver amnesia" loop on eGPUs, please let me know!
- Performance & The PS5 Pro Comparison
I tested demanding titles like Pragmata, The First Berserker: Khazan, and Black Myth: Wukong on the 85" 4K TV, and to be honest, I expected a clear generational leap over my PS5 Pro. Instead, the performance felt remarkably close, and in some scenarios, the PS5 Pro actually ran smoother out of the box.
- Resolution Target Question: On paper, an RTX 5060 Ti should comfortably outperform a PS5 Pro GPU. However, am I pushing it too hard by aiming for native 4K? The PS5 Pro heavily relies on reconstruction tech (like PSSR) and dynamic scaling to hit those frames. Should I be targeting 1440p with DLSS balanced/performance on the eGPU to match how consoles actually render these games, or is Thunderbolt 4 bandwidth (40Gbps) introducing a heavy overhead at 4K?
